Technical Specification Summary

Die Cut Sticker Prepress Protocol — Ensuring flawless edges requires strict adherence to bleed, resolution, and dieline standards. All artwork must be constructed in CMYK with minimum 300 DPI raster content. Critical tolerances: 3mm bleed, 3-5mm safe zone for essential elements, and stroke-only dielines on non-printing layers.

5-Point Pre-flight Checklist

  • Bleed Verification: Confirm 3mm (1/8") bleed extends on all four sides beyond the trim edge
  • Resolution Integrity: All raster images at 300 DPI minimum; verify effective DPI after any scaling
  • Color Mode Compliance: Working space set to CMYK; no RGB or spot-to-process conversions missed
  • Dieline Protocol: Stroke-only vector path on separate non-printing layer, set to overprint
  • Font/Vector Security: All text outlined; critical elements within 3-5mm safe zone

Software Setup: Your Digital Workspace for Die Cut Stickers

Professional die cut sticker production starts with the right tools. Adobe Illustrator is the industry standard for vector artwork and dieline creation. Set up your document correctly before you draw a single shape:

  • Document Size: Set the artboard to your final sticker size plus at least 3mm (1/8 inch) bleed on all sides. For example, a 50mm sticker needs a 56mm artboard (50 + 3 + 3).
  • Color Mode: Always work in CMYK for print. RGB screens don't translate to ink accurately, leading to dull or shifted colors.
  • Bleed Guides: Add guides at the exact trim size (e.g., 3mm from the artboard edge) to keep your design within safe areas.
  • Layer Structure: Create three layers: Artwork, Dieline, and Guides. Keep the dieline on a separate top layer marked as non-printing (spot color named "Cut" or "Dieline").

Workflow Checklist: From Dieline to PDF

Follow this step-by-step checklist to ensure your die cut stickers are prepress perfect:

  • 1. Create the Dieline: Draw a vector shape that outlines your sticker's final cut path. This is the cutting guide. For complex shapes, consider intricate cut optimization to avoid jagged edges.
  • 2. Extend Artwork Beyond Trim: All backgrounds, colors, and images must extend past the dieline by at least 3mm (bleed). This prevents white edges during cutting.
  • 3. Keep Critical Elements Safe: Text, logos, and essential graphics should sit at least 3-5mm inside the dieline (safe zone). This protects them from slight cutting tolerances.
  • 4. Check Layer Order: Ensure your dieline is on a separate top layer, set to overprint (if needed) and clearly labeled as non-printing.
  • 5. Export Correctly: Save as PDF with bleed settings (e.g., 3mm), include trim marks, and embed all fonts and images. Verify color accuracy during export.

DPI/Resolution Guide: Pixel Perfect for Vibrant Stickers

Resolution is non-negotiable for crisp, professional die cut stickers. Here's a quick guide:

  • Minimum 300 DPI: For all raster images (photos, textures). Below this, you'll see pixelation when printed.
  • Vector Logos & Text: Use vector formats (AI, EPS, SVG) wherever possible. They stay sharp at any size.
  • Scale Check: If you scale an image up beyond 100% in your software, its effective DPI drops. Always check final effective resolution before export. See resolution requirements for detailed specs.

Pro-Tips for Die Cut Sticker Success

Even experienced designers miss these die cut sticker nuances. Here's how to stay ahead:

  • Overprint Your Dieline: Set your dieline spot color to overprint, so it doesn't knock out the artwork behind it. Learn overprint techniques for perfect results.
  • Use Strokes, Not Fills: Dieline lines should be strokes (with no fill) so the cutting machine reads only the path, not a filled area. Master dieline creation for flawless cuts.
  • Test with a Physical Proof: Before full production, order a single custom sample to verify the shape, size, and overall look.
Design Secret: When designing complex shapes, simplify your paths. Too many anchor points can cause jagged cuts. Use the "Simplify" tool (Object > Path > Simplify) to clean up curves while maintaining the overall shape.

Final Preflight: Your Die Cut Sticker Checklist

Before you hit send on that print order, run this quick mental checklist:

  • Is the bleed at least 3mm on all sides?
  • Are all fonts outlined or embedded?
  • Is the dieline on a separate layer and marked as non-printing?
  • Are all images at 300 DPI or higher?
  • Did you include crop marks and export with bleed?
